How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 53559?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 53559 Studio Apartments | $750 | $750 | $750 |
| 53559 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,379 | $895 | $1,629 |
| 53559 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,635 | $1,075 | $1,899 |
| 53559 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,353 | $1,300 | $1,960 |

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 53559 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 53559 range from $1,075 to $1,899.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,635.
